annual interest expense:
$1.14B-$154.73M(-11.95%)Summary
- As of today (May 29, 2025), EBR annual interest expense is $1.14 billion, with the most recent change of -$154.73 million (-11.95%) on December 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, EBR annual interest expense has risen by +$619.39 million (+118.92%).
- EBR annual interest expense is now -43.56% below its all-time high of $2.02 billion, reached on December 31, 2015.
